Markus Kalkum is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Infectious Diseases and Epidemiology. According to data from OpenAlex, Markus Kalkum has authored 73 papers receiving a total of 4.2k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 44 papers in Molecular Biology, 12 papers in Infectious Diseases and 10 papers in Epidemiology. Recurrent topics in Markus Kalkum’s work include Antifungal resistance and susceptibility (10 papers), Fungal Infections and Studies (9 papers) and RNA and protein synthesis mechanisms (9 papers). Markus Kalkum is often cited by papers focused on Antifungal resistance and susceptibility (10 papers), Fungal Infections and Studies (9 papers) and RNA and protein synthesis mechanisms (9 papers). Markus Kalkum collaborates with scholars based in United States, Germany and Russia. Markus Kalkum's co-authors include Teresa Hong, Karine Bagramyan, Brian T. Chait, James I. Ito and Erich Lanka and has published in prestigious journals such as Science,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ences and Journal of the American Chemical Society.
